Establishes the second week in November as SUDEP Awareness Week in North Carolina.
The bill designates the week beginning on the second Sunday in November of each year as Sudden Unexpected Death in Epilepsy (SUDEP) Awareness Week in North Carolina. It also encourages local boards of education to develop and provide seizure awareness training for teachers and other school personnel responsible for students with epilepsy or those predisposed to seizures. The training is intended to increase awareness and preparedness among school staff.
